In the Resident Evil series, Leon Kennedy and Claire Redfield manage to avoid becoming infected largely due to their ability to avoid bites and other forms of direct infection from zombies and infected creatures. It's also implied through the narrative that luck and plot armor play a significant role. The series follows a fictional universe with its own rules, and key characters often seem to have an innate ability to resist infection to some degree or are just not shown to be infected as part of the storyline.
